Kyber is an IND-CCA KEM based on Module LWE (rank-3 module over a polynomial ring). Standardized by NIST as ML-KEM (FIPS 203). Uses the Fujisaki-Okamoto transform to achieve IND-CCA security from an IND-CPA base scheme.

Recorded during migration and not fixed — these are claims about the source text, not changes to it:
- The hypothesis should be Module-LWE, but
[[learning-with-errors|Module LWE]]points at the plain LWE page whose aliases do not cover MLWE — a distinct assumption silently conflated. - Uncited (no Kyber/ML-KEM reference page).
- The ‘rank-3 module over a polynomial ring’ parameterization is a side condition the edge cannot carry.
- ind-cpa-kem has no node of its own; it is a ’## IND-CPA KEM’ variation of the KEM page.
- Composite: Module-LWE ⇒ IND-CPA base scheme, then Fujisaki-Okamoto ⇒ IND-CCA KEM in the ROM. Must be split.
